The cheapest way to get from Evesham to Cirencester is to drive which costs £8 - £12 and takes 50 min.
The fastest way to get from Evesham to Cirencester is to drive which takes 50 min and costs £8 - £12.
No, there is no direct bus from Evesham station to Cirencester. However, there are services departing from Police Station and arriving at Beeches Car Park via Boots and Royal Well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 23m.
The distance between Evesham and Cirencester is 39 miles. The road distance is 32.1 miles.
The best way to get from Evesham to Cirencester without a car is to line 540 bus and line 41 bus and line 444 bus which takes 2h 23m and costs .
It takes approximately 2h 23m to get from Evesham to Cirencester, including transfers.
Evesham to Cirencester bus services, operated by Diamond Bus Ltd, depart from Police Station.
Evesham to Cirencester bus services, operated by Diamond Bus Ltd, arrive at Boots station.
Yes, the driving distance between Evesham to Cirencester is 32 miles. It takes approximately 50 min to drive from Evesham to Cirencester.
